引言

微信小程序作为近年来最受欢迎的应用开发平台之一,凭借其便捷的入口、强大的社交生态和庞大的用户基础,吸引了无数开发者和企业投身其中。本文将带你轻松入门微信小程序开发,并提供打造爆款小应用的全方位攻略。

一、微信小程序概述

1.1 什么是微信小程序?

微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,用户扫一扫或搜一下即可打开应用。它不需要下载安装即可快速打开应用,实现了应用“触手可及”的理念。

1.2 小程序的优势

  • 无需下载安装:节省手机存储空间,减少应用管理难度。
  • 即开即用:快速响应,提升用户体验。
  • 社交生态:依托微信庞大的用户群体和社交网络,易于传播。
  • 开发便捷:使用微信提供的开发工具,降低开发门槛。

二、微信小程序开发环境搭建

2.1 开发工具

微信小程序官方提供开发者工具,支持代码编写、预览、调试等功能。

2.2 开发环境

  • 操作系统:Windows、macOS、Linux
  • 编程语言:JavaScript、WXML(微信标记语言)、WXSS(微信样式表)
  • 开发工具:微信开发者工具

2.3 开发步骤

  1. 创建项目:打开微信开发者工具,创建新项目。
  2. 配置项目:填写项目名称、描述、appid等信息。
  3. 编写代码:根据需求编写JavaScript、WXML、WXSS等代码。
  4. 预览与调试:在开发者工具中预览和调试代码。
  5. 发布:将项目提交至微信审核,审核通过后即可发布。

三、微信小程序开发技巧

3.1 页面结构

  • 使用WXML和WXSS编写页面结构,遵循组件化开发原则。
  • 利用微信提供的组件库,快速搭建页面布局。

3.2 事件处理

  • 使用JavaScript编写事件处理函数,实现交互功能。
  • 事件处理函数命名规范,易于维护。

3.3 网络请求

  • 使用微信提供的wx.request方法进行网络请求。
  • 处理网络请求错误和超时情况。

3.4 数据存储

  • 使用微信提供的wx.setStorageSync和wx.getStorageSync进行本地存储。
  • 针对大量数据,使用云数据库进行存储。

四、打造爆款小应用策略

4.1 寻找痛点

  • 关注用户需求,寻找生活中的痛点。
  • 针对痛点开发小程序,提供解决方案。

4.2 精准定位

  • 明确小程序的目标用户群体,进行精准定位。
  • 针对不同用户群体,设计不同的功能和界面。

4.3 内容优质

  • 提供优质内容,吸引用户关注。
  • 保持更新,提升用户体验。

4.4 营销推广

  • 利用微信社交生态进行推广。
  • 与其他平台合作,扩大用户群体。

五、总结

微信小程序作为一种新兴的应用开发平台,具有广阔的发展前景。通过本文的介绍,相信你已经对微信小程序有了初步的了解。只要掌握开发技巧,结合市场策略,你也能打造出属于自己的爆款小应用。